package simulation_test
import (
"fmt"
"testing"
"github.com/stretchr/testify/require"
"github.com/cosmos/cosmos-sdk/simapp"
"github.com/cosmos/cosmos-sdk/testutil/testdata"
"github.com/cosmos/cosmos-sdk/types/kv"
"github.com/cosmos/cosmos-sdk/x/group"
"github.com/cosmos/cosmos-sdk/x/group/internal/orm"
"github.com/cosmos/cosmos-sdk/x/group/keeper"
"github.com/cosmos/cosmos-sdk/x/group/simulation"
)
func TestDecodeStore(t *testing.T) {
cdc := simapp.MakeTestEncodingConfig().Codec
dec := simulation.NewDecodeStore(cdc)
g := group.GroupInfo{GroupId: 1}
groupBz, err := cdc.Marshal(&g)
require.NoError(t, err)
_, _, addr := testdata.KeyTestPubAddr()
member := group.GroupMember{GroupId: 1, Member: &group.Member{
Address: addr.String(),
}}
memberBz, err := cdc.Marshal(&member)
require.NoError(t, err)
_, _, accAddr := testdata.KeyTestPubAddr()
acc := group.GroupPolicyInfo{Address: accAddr.String()}
accBz, err := cdc.Marshal(&acc)
require.NoError(t, err)
proposal := group.Proposal{ProposalId: 1}
proposalBz, err := cdc.Marshal(&proposal)
require.NoError(t, err)
vote := group.Vote{Voter: addr.String(), ProposalId: 1}
voteBz, err := cdc.Marshal(&vote)
require.NoError(t, err)
kvPairs := kv.Pairs{
Pairs: []kv.Pair{
{Key: append([]byte{keeper.GroupTablePrefix}, orm.PrimaryKey(&g)...), Value: groupBz},
{Key: append([]byte{keeper.GroupMemberTablePrefix}, orm.PrimaryKey(&member)...), Value: memberBz},
{Key: append([]byte{keeper.GroupPolicyTablePrefix}, orm.PrimaryKey(&acc)...), Value: accBz},
{Key: append([]byte{keeper.ProposalTablePrefix}, orm.PrimaryKey(&proposal)...), Value: proposalBz},
{Key: append([]byte{keeper.VoteTablePrefix}, orm.PrimaryKey(&vote)...), Value: voteBz},
{Key: []byte{0x99}, Value: []byte{0x99}},
},
}
tests := []struct {
name string
expectErr bool
expectedLog string
}{
{"Group", false, fmt.Sprintf("%v\n%v", g, g)},
{"GroupMember", false, fmt.Sprintf("%v\n%v", member, member)},
{"GroupPolicy", false, fmt.Sprintf("%v\n%v", acc, acc)},
{"Proposal", false, fmt.Sprintf("%v\n%v", proposal, proposal)},
{"Vote", false, fmt.Sprintf("%v\n%v", vote, vote)},
{"other", true, ""},
}
for i, tt := range tests {
i, tt := i, tt
t.Run(tt.name, func(t *testing.T) {
if tt.expectErr {
require.Panics(t, func() { dec(kvPairs.Pairs[i], kvPairs.Pairs[i]) }, tt.name)
} else {
require.Equal(t, tt.expectedLog, dec(kvPairs.Pairs[i], kvPairs.Pairs[i]), tt.name)
}
})
}
}
